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, use a GPS device or a map application to navigate to Gedimino pr. 53, Vilnius, 01109. From the center of Vilnius, take the main road Gedimino prospektas heading west. Continue along this road for about 2 kilometers until you reach Independence Square. There is parking available near the square; however, be aware that parking fees may apply (approximately €1.50 per hour).

  • Public Transportation - Bus

    To reach Independence Square by bus, find the nearest bus stop and take bus number 53, which runs frequently from various parts of Vilnius. Disembark at the 'Gedimino pr. 53' stop, which is just a short walk from the square. The bus fare is approximately €1.00, and you can purchase a ticket from the driver or through a mobile app.

  • Public Transportation - Tram

    If you prefer tram travel, head to the nearest tram stop and take tram number 1 or 2. Both trams stop at 'Vokiečių' station, which is a 5-minute walk to Independence Square. The ticket price is the same as the bus, around €1.00. Ensure you validate your ticket before boarding.

  • Walking

    If you are in close proximity to the city center, you can also walk to Independence Square. From Cathedral Square, head towards Gedimino prospektas and walk straight for about 10 minutes until you reach Gedimino pr. 53. This is a pleasant way to explore the city and see some local sights along the way.

Discover more about Independence Square

Independence Square, located in the heart of Vilnius, is a symbol of the country's freedom and a vibrant center for cultural and social activities. This expansive square is not only a significant historical site but also a modern gathering place for both locals and tourists. Surrounded by impressive architecture, including the iconic Gediminas Tower and the National Museum of Lithuania, the square offers stunning views and a rich backdrop for exploration. Visitors to Independence Square can enjoy a leisurely stroll, taking in the sights and sounds of the city while engaging with the numerous events that frequently take place here, from outdoor concerts to local festivals.The square is also a great starting point for discovering Vilnius's charming Old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Just a short walk away, you can find cobblestone streets lined with cozy cafes, unique shops, and beautiful churches, each telling a story of the city’s storied past. The ambiance here is particularly lively in the evenings, when the square becomes a hub of activity, with street performers and locals enjoying the warm atmosphere. Whether you come to reflect on Lithuania's history or simply relax in the vibrant setting, Independence Square is an essential stop on your Vilnius itinerary.Don’t miss the chance to take photos with the various monuments and art installations that adorn the square, capturing the essence of Lithuanian culture. With its blend of historical significance and contemporary life, Independence Square is a place where you can truly experience the spirit of Vilnius.
